Get startedFlat 2 is a one-bedroom mid-terrace house in London (NW5 3QB). It has a recorded floor area of 54 m² (around 581 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band C. At 54 m² this is the 2nd smallest of 3 units on EPC record in the building, where floor areas span 37–94 m². The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the top. On EPC score it ranks first in the building (74 versus a worst of 56). Other recorded features include a balcony. The latest certificate (July 2016) shows a C (score 74). The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 82).
Held since February 2008 — that's 18 years off the open market, well above the local norm. That sale landed at the peak of the pre-credit-crunch market, which is a useful reference point when interpreting the price. Sale prices here have outpaced London HPI: 13%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£453,000 sits 67.8% above the 2008 sale of £270,000.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£465/sq ft) was about 26.7%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 54 m² it sits well below the postcode median (84 m² across 24 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ally.
Flat 2 has more than tripled in price since its earliest registered sale in 1998.
